Getting to elite status with an airline is your ticket to more comfortable travel: priority check-in, waived baggage fees, airline lounge access, and more. For the 27 airlines that are part of Star Alliance, you could achieve gold status with far fewer miles you might normally need to accumulate. Here’s how:
According to Airfarewatchdog, the secret is to use Aegean Airlines as your miles-earning program. Instead of putting all your effort into earning the typical 50,000 miles you’d need on the other airlines in Star Alliance to reach gold status, you can get gold status on Aegean with just 20,000 miles—and this gives you all the benefits of gold on every other airline in the Star Alliance, including United, Continental, and US Airways. To do this, when you fly on any Star Alliance airline, use your Aegean Airlines frequent flyer number when you buy your tickets:
